2019-12-19 21:50:50 -08:00
|
|
|
#!/bin/bash
|
|
|
|
|
2020-10-10 14:27:52 -07:00
|
|
|
BACKUPDIR="/home/mab/databaseBackupSolidScribe"
|
2019-12-19 21:50:50 -08:00
|
|
|
|
|
|
|
mkdir -p $BACKUPDIR
|
|
|
|
cd $BACKUPDIR
|
|
|
|
|
|
|
|
NOW=$(date +"%Y-%m-%d_%H-%M")
|
2020-10-10 14:27:52 -07:00
|
|
|
ssh mab@solidscribe.com -p 13328 "mysqldump --all-databases --single-transaction --user root -p***REMOVED***" > "backup-$NOW.sql"
|
|
|
|
gzip "backup-$NOW.sql"
|
2019-12-19 21:50:50 -08:00
|
|
|
|
2021-12-18 14:18:22 -08:00
|
|
|
# cp "backup-$NOW.sql" "/mnt/Windows Data/DatabaseBackups/backup-$NOW.sql"
|
2019-12-19 21:50:50 -08:00
|
|
|
|
2020-01-02 17:26:55 -08:00
|
|
|
echo "Database Backup Complete on $NOW"
|
2019-12-19 21:50:50 -08:00
|
|
|
|
2020-10-10 14:27:52 -07:00
|
|
|
##
|
|
|
|
# Restore DB
|
|
|
|
##
|
|
|
|
|
2019-12-19 21:50:50 -08:00
|
|
|
# copy file over, run restore
|
|
|
|
# scp -P 13328 backup-2019-12-04_03-00.sql mab@avidhabit.com:/home/mab
|
2020-01-02 17:26:55 -08:00
|
|
|
# mysql -u root -p < backup-2019-12-04_03-00.sql
|
2020-10-10 14:27:52 -07:00
|
|
|
|
|
|
|
##
|
|
|
|
# Crontab setup
|
|
|
|
##
|
|
|
|
|
|
|
|
# 0 2 * * * /bin/bash /home/mab/ss/backupDatabase.sh 1> /home/mab/databaseBackupLog.txt
|